🌱 How to Use It: The Right Way
In the image, you can see a Christmas cactus (Schlumbergera) being revived with a small dose of this natural booster. Here’s how to do it safely for any indoor flowering plant:
1. Choose the Right Salt
Use pure Epsom salt (magnesium sulfate) — no added fragrances or colors.
2. The Simple Application
- Take 1 tablespoon of Epsom salt and sprinkle it around the base of the plant.
- Alternatively, dissolve it in 1 liter (4 cups) of water and water your plant as usual.
- Repeat once every 3 to 4 weeks during the fall and winter months.
